Nakasu" is a captivating woodblock print from Torii Kiyonaga's series "Ten Scenes of Enjoying the Cool in the Three Cities," created around 1785/86. This evocative work of art transports us to the lively and bustling Nakasu district of Fukuoka, Japan. The print showcases two young women, elegantly dressed in traditional kimonos, seated on a veranda overlooking the vibrant scene below. One woman gazes intently through a telescope, while her companion looks on, a koban (coin purse) in her hand. The intricate details of their clothing are a testament to the artistic skill of the Torii School. The women's kimonos are adorned with rich, vibrant colors - reds, yellows, and blues - that pop against the cool, muted tones of the background. The women's hair is styled in intricate updos, their faces expressive and full of life. The scene unfolds on the bustling streets of Nakasu, a district known for its red-light district and lively markets. The print captures the energy and excitement of the area, with people going about their daily business, merchants displaying their wares, and the hustle and bustle of urban life. The print is a stunning example of ukiyo-e, a Japanese artistic school that flourished during the Edo period. It is a testament to the rich cultural heritage of Japan and the beauty and complexity of its traditional clothing and customs. The print is currently housed in the Art Institute of Chicago, where it continues to inspire and captivate audiences from around the world.
